Maximizing Your NDIS Plan in Midway Point
Choosing local providers in Midway Point offers significant advantages when managing your NDIS plan:
-
Reduced Travel Costs: Engaging support workers who live and work in Midway Point minimizes travel time and associated costs. This allows you to allocate more of your NDIS funding towards the actual support you need, rather than transportation.
-
Stronger Community Connection: Local providers are often deeply embedded in the community, possessing a better understanding of local resources, events, and support networks. This familiarity can lead to stronger relationships and a greater sense of belonging for NDIS participants.
-
Efficient Communication: Working with local providers often simplifies communication. They are more readily available for in-person meetings and can quickly address any concerns or queries you may have.
Navigating NDIS pricing limits in Tasmania requires careful planning and budgeting. It’s crucial to understand the NDIS Price Guide and work with providers who are transparent about their pricing structure. Discuss your budget with potential providers upfront and ensure they can deliver the services you need within your allocated funding. You may also find it helpful to compare prices from different providers to ensure you are getting the best value for your money. Don't hesitate to ask providers to explain how their services align with your NDIS plan goals.
